NEC SuperScript 860 Rating: ****
Finally-a high-end 600dpi laser printer has broken through the $500 price barrier! The NEC SuperScript 860 stands out from the rest of the emerging low-cost 600dpi laser printer crowd. With a paper output of eight pages per minute, it's easily the zippiest printer we've tested for both text and graphics. This is partly due to the fact that the 860, using Adobe Print GearAdobe's new printer technology-is driven directly by your computer's CPU rather than its own. Therefore, the faster your PC, the faster the 860 will pump out paper. We got twice as much performance using the 860 with a 75MHz Pentium system than with a 33MHz 486. The 860 also printed most jobs at two to three times the speed of the 4ppm Hewlett-Packard LaserJet 5L at comparable and excellent print quality-for close to the same price.
